BetPawa Rwanda is an online betting and gambling platform operating in Rwanda. It is part of a larger network (often described as run by a company called Choplife Gaming Limited, under licence number 001 from the Ministry of Trade and Industry of Rwanda for Rwanda.
The platform aims to provide sports betting, virtual‑sports betting, casino‑style games, and other betting/entertainment options to users via mobile or desktop. It emphasises accessibility (small stakes, easy mobile access) and convenience.
🎯 What BetPawa Offers — Games & Features
On BetPawa Rwanda, a user can typically access the following:
-
Sports betting: You can bet on international and local sports, including popular options like football, basketball, tennis, et
-
Virtual sports: These are computer‑generated events (virtual football, racing, etc.), letting you bet even when real sports events are not happenin
-
Casino games & crash games: BetPawa offers casino‑style games, including slots, and “crash‑type” games (for example games similar to “Aviator”).
-
Special features / bonuses — for instance, a game called Pawa6: if you place a real‑money bet during the week, you can make free predictions of six selected football matches, and potentially win bonuses.
-
Low‑stake betting: One of the main attractions is that users can start betting with as little as 1 Rwandan Franc (1 RWF). This makes it accessible even to those who don’t want to risk much
-
Mobile‑first design: The platform is optimized for mobile browsers, and there is also an Android app for users who prefer installing an app — which makes it convenient for smartphones and possibly low‑bandwidth conditions.
-
Payment via local mobile‑money systems: For users in Rwanda, deposits and withdrawals are supported via popular mobile money services (like MTN Mobile Money and Airtel Money), aiming for quick transactions.
-
Cash‑out / Auto‑cash‑out feature: For some bets, users can choose to “cash out” before the event ends (or set auto‑cashout), which allows locking in winnings or reducing risk — a feature some users value when bets look uncertain.
Because of this combination — variety of betting options, very low minimum bets, mobile convenience — BetPawa appeals to both casual bettors and those who want to place small‑stakes bets.
🔒 Legal Status & Security (in Rwanda)
According to public information:
-
BetPawa Rwanda claims to operate under a valid license from Rwanda’s Ministry of Trade and Industry, under licence number 001.
-
The company (Choplife Gaming Limited) and the platform are required to comply with national gambling regulation
-
The platform claims to use secure payment and login systems (e.g. encrypted connections, PIN‑based logins) and supports trusted mobile‑money payments for transactions in Rwanda (which tends to be common and familiar for local users).
In short: within Rwanda, BetPawa is presented as a legitimate, regulated online gambling operator, subject to local laws and licensing rules.
⚠️ What to Be Careful About — Risks & Warnings
However, there are several important caveats and risks associated with using BetPawa (or any gambling platform).
-
Risk of losing money: As with any betting or gambling — outcomes are uncertain. Even if you bet small amounts, repeated bets or high‑risk games (like crash games) carry a real risk of losing money.
-
Potential for addiction or irresponsible gambling: The low‑stake, easy‑access model can be especially appealing to young or vulnerable people; some critics argue such platforms may encourage compulsive betting. Safety concerns — fake or copy websites: According to third‑party reviews of some domains associated with BetPawa, there are warning signs: some sites using the “BetPawa” or similar names have been flagged for potential scam or HYIP‑like behaviour.
-
Limitations in game variety, payment/payment‑system limitations: Some reviews note that BetPawa’s range of games and payment methods may be more limited compared to large global bookmakers.
-
Need for caution about official domain and legitimacy: Because of some fake or mirror websites, it’s important to ensure you are on the official BetPawa domain (or official Android app) before entering personal or financial information.
